Strategic Planning is a process of defining an organization's long-term goals and objectives, and developing a plan to achieve them. It is a key component of management, as it helps to ensure that the organization is working towards its desired future state. Strategic Planning involves analyzing the current situation, setting goals, developing strategies to achieve those goals, and monitoring progress. It is a continuous process that requires regular review and adjustment.
The Strategic Planning market is composed of a variety of companies that provide services such as consulting, training, and software solutions. These companies help organizations to develop and implement effective strategies, as well as to measure and monitor progress.
